My Acadian grandmother passed on a tradition in our family from her own childhood. Grandma Nettie died before I was born, so I never knew her.
We did not hang our stockings on Christmas Eve, but instead, hung them up for the New Year's Baby to fill. New Year's Day our stockings were filled with oranges, apples and mixed nuts in the shell, a peppermint candy cane or two. Until my daughter felt she was "too big" for such things, I did the same for her.
